Title
A Study on Biofilm Characteristics of Biofiltration for Pretreatment of Surface Water
강용태Yong Tae Kang,양희천Hee Cheon Yang,김승진Seung Jin Kim
Abstract
This Paper evaluates the characteristics of the biofilm attached in biofiltration process for a pretreatment of surface water. The removal rate and activity of microbe was tested with respected to the variation of EBCT during start up period and stead-state period. The test was conducted with EBCT value varying -30% to +10% from the stead-state EBCT of 42 minutes. In start up period, removal rate was improved by decreasing EBCT to 20%(33.6 minutes, batch 2) from stead-state period EBCT(42 minutes, batch 4). The efficiency of KMnO₄ Consumption was improved to 22% and was maintained over 13 days. Turbidity was improved to 13.4% and was maintained over 11 days while Color and UV_(254) were improved to 12.5% and 23.6%, respectively. Color and UV_(254) were maintained over 15 days. The result of experiment indicated that adequate acclimation period under 20% reduced EBCT condition is 3 days when the biofilm formed media is used. In this experiment estimate activity for the attached microbe was found that the batch 2(EBCT 33.6 minutes) had 1.96 folds as many protein as batch 4 because decrease of EBCT led to improve activity of attached microbe.
